Output eaf10c126e5e19f131e518e71b6bb7eaf15a04adcd765c65ca11f969bd257871:0

value
1005133640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242f6d1e17e3eca0aca0a9e574d84e914c0ff87b OP_EQUAL
address
34zM4gYXrhVPC4A5yrpZQQbydYZizNmqeu
transaction
eaf10c126e5e19f131e518e71b6bb7eaf15a04adcd765c65ca11f969bd257871
spent
true